Madhya Pradesh State Roads Project III

Description
Report and recommendation of the President to the Board of Directors describing terms and conditions proposed for the Madhya Pradesh State Roads Project III in India, for the approval of ADB's Board of Directors. The report describes proposed technical assistance for Capacity Building for Road Safety and Public-Private Participation (PPP) Support.
The Madhya Pradesh State Roads Project III will rehabilitate and upgrade about 1,080km of state highways in Madhya Pradesh identified under the state road rehabilitation program. These severely deteriorated highway sections are located in the very poor eastern and west central parts of the state. The project will involve upgrading existing roads to two or intermediate lanes, strengthening existing pavement, strengthening culverts and bridges, and constructing new bridges and cross-draining structures. Consulting services will be provided to supervise the implementation of civil works.
